1. Understanding Laceless Football Boots

Laceless football boots have revolutionized the game by offering a seamless connection between your foot and the ball. These boots, devoid of traditional laces, rely on innovative designs and materials to provide a snug, supportive fit. The absence of laces not only enhances the striking area but also offers a unique feel, almost like playing barefoot. Laceless boots work by utilizing elastic and flexible materials in the upper part of the boot, which adapt to the shape of your foot. This snug fit minimizes slippage and allows for more confident movements on the field. The design aims to provide a customized fit, maximizing comfort and performance.

2. Why Stretch Laceless Football Boots?

Even with their advanced design, laceless football boots may sometimes require stretching to achieve the perfect fit. There are several reasons why you might need to stretch your boots:

  • Initial Snugness: Laceless boots are designed to fit snugly, which can feel too tight for some players initially.
  • Foot Shape: Every foot is unique, and the boot’s standard shape may not perfectly match the contours of your foot.
  • Material Rigidity: Some materials used in laceless boots can be stiff initially and require some breaking in to become more flexible.

Stretching your laceless football boots can significantly improve your comfort and performance. 3. Effective Methods to Stretch Laceless Football Boots

3.1. Wear Them Around the House

One of the simplest and most effective ways to stretch your laceless football boots is to wear them around the house. This method allows the materials to gradually adapt to the shape of your foot.

  • How to Do It: Wear the boots for 30-60 minutes at a time, several times a day.
  • Tips: Wear thick socks to help stretch the boots further. Walk around on carpet to avoid damaging the soles.

This method is gentle and minimizes the risk of over-stretching, making it ideal for boots made from delicate materials.

3.2. Use a Boot Stretcher

A boot stretcher is a device designed to expand the width and length of your boots. It’s an effective tool for targeting specific areas that need stretching.

  • How to Do It: Insert the boot stretcher into the boot. Adjust the stretcher to apply gentle pressure to the areas you want to stretch. Leave the stretcher in place for 24-48 hours.
  • Tips: Use a boot stretching spray to soften the material before inserting the stretcher. This will enhance the stretching process and prevent damage.

Boot stretchers are particularly useful for addressing tight spots and can be adjusted to provide a customized fit.

3.3. Apply Heat

Heat can make the materials in your laceless football boots more pliable, making it easier to stretch them. However, this method should be used with caution to avoid damaging the boots.

  • How to Do It: Wear the boots with thick socks. Use a hairdryer to apply heat to the tight areas for 2-3 minutes. Flex your foot and move around to help the boot stretch. Repeat this process several times.
  • Tips: Keep the hairdryer moving to avoid overheating any one spot. Do not use excessive heat, as this can damage the adhesives and materials.

3.4. Freeze Them

Freezing might seem counterintuitive, but it can be an effective way to stretch your laceless football boots. When water freezes, it expands, which can help stretch the boot’s materials.

  • How to Do It: Fill two resealable bags with water, making sure they are tightly sealed to prevent leaks. Place the bags inside the boots, filling them out completely. Place the boots in the freezer for 6-8 hours. Remove the boots from the freezer and allow the ice to thaw before removing the bags.
  • Tips: Ensure the bags are well-sealed to prevent water damage. This method is best for boots made from water-resistant materials.

This method provides a uniform stretch and can be particularly effective for boots that are only slightly too tight.

3.5. Use a Shoe Stretching Spray

Shoe stretching sprays contain chemicals that soften the materials in your boots, making them more flexible and easier to stretch.

  • How to Do It: Spray the inside of the boots with the stretching spray, focusing on the areas that need stretching. Wear the boots immediately after spraying and walk around for 20-30 minutes.
  • Tips: Use the spray in a well-ventilated area. Test the spray on a small, inconspicuous area of the boot first to ensure it doesn’t cause discoloration or damage.

4. Preventing Over-Stretching

While stretching your laceless football boots can improve their fit, it’s important to avoid over-stretching, which can damage the boots and compromise their performance. Here are some tips to prevent over-stretching:

  • Stretch Gradually: Avoid trying to stretch the boots too much at once. Use gentle, incremental methods to gradually increase the size.
  • Monitor the Fit: Regularly check the fit of the boots as you stretch them. Stop when they reach a comfortable size.
  • Use Appropriate Tools: Use boot stretchers and sprays designed specifically for footwear to avoid damaging the materials.
  • Avoid Extreme Heat: Excessive heat can weaken the adhesives and materials in the boots, leading to irreversible damage.

5. Choosing the Right Size Initially

The best way to avoid having to stretch your laceless football boots is to choose the right size from the start. Here are some tips for selecting the correct size:

  • Measure Your Feet: Use a Brannock device or a ruler to measure the length and width of your feet. Do this at the end of the day when your feet are at their largest.
  • Try Them On: Always try on the boots with the socks you’ll be wearing during play. Walk around in the boots to assess the fit.
  • Consider the Fit: The boots should feel snug but not too tight. There should be a small amount of room at the end of the longest toe.
  • Read Reviews: Check online reviews to see if other players have found the boots to run true to size.

By taking the time to choose the right size, you can minimize the need for stretching and ensure a comfortable, performance-enhancing fit.

6. Maintaining the Shape and Fit of Your Laceless Football Boots

Once you’ve achieved the perfect fit, it’s important to maintain the shape and condition of your laceless football boots to prolong their lifespan. Here are some tips for maintaining your boots:

  • Use Shoe Trees: Insert shoe trees into the boots when you’re not wearing them to help them retain their shape.
  • Clean Regularly: Clean the boots after each use to remove dirt and debris. Use a soft brush and mild soap.
  • Store Properly: Store the boots in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ight.
  • Avoid Overheating: Do not leave the boots in a hot car or near a heat source, as this can damage the materials.

8. Are Laceless Football Boots Better Than Laced?

The debate between laceless and laced football boots comes down to personal preference, but here’s a comparison to help you decide:

Laceless Football Boots

Pros Cons
Sleek, clean design “One size fits all” may not suit all foot shapes
Enhanced barefoot sensation for dribbling and striking Can lose elasticity over time
Seamless slip-on and slip-off convenience Often more expensive than laced versions

Laced Football Boots

Pros Cons
Greater flexibility in adjusting fit and lockdown Laces can interrupt the striking zone
Reliable fit straight out of the box Laces can be uncomfortable if too tight
Customizable fit for various foot shapes and preferences Tying laces can be time-consuming and may require adjustments during the game

Ultimately, the best choice depends on your individual needs and preferences.
